What Is Adult Day Care Management Software?

Adult day care management software keeps one record from sign-in through the claim, plus the chart, meals, and the named reports a center actually prints.

Adult day care management software is software designed to organize the operational records an adult day care center uses every day. Depending on the product, that can include client records, attendance, transportation, nursing documentation, meals, billing, staff access, documents, and reports.

The most useful systems reduce duplicate entry between those areas. For example, if attendance is later used for billing, the software should keep the service times and claim workflow connected rather than requiring staff to recreate the same day in another system.

Client and daily service records

A core adult day care workflow is knowing who was enrolled, who attended, and what happened on a particular service date.

In ElderSuite, Client Information stores the client record. Attendance & Transportation Records stores the daily pickup and drop-off times. ElderSuite calculates billing units from those times using the client’s Payment Type.

Billing connected to the service date

In ElderSuite, saving attendance for a client on a service date creates the associated claim as Pending. The Claim Center then provides Scrub Claims, Process Claims, View Reports, and Reconcile Claims.

ElderSuite currently supports electronic claim submission through clearing houses named Availity and TMHP. Clearing-house acceptance is not the same as payer payment.

Clinical and nursing documentation

Adult day care centers that maintain nursing records need a clear place for diagnoses, medications, physician’s orders, assessments, treatments, and nursing notes.

ElderSuite keeps those records in the Nursing Center. Activity assessments remain in the Client Center because they document participation rather than nursing care.

Meal and nutrition records

For centers that serve meals, management software may also organize daily meal marks, meal-eligibility paperwork, and nutrition reports.

In ElderSuite, Meal Records tracks Breakfast, Morning Snack, Lunch, and Afternoon Snack for each client on a service date. Meal Applications are separate records used for the Meal Benefit Income Eligibility form.

Documents and paper workflows

Even a digital system may still need to handle signed paper. ElderSuite provides separate document lists for client, employee, and provider records. It also provides Scan Times for handwritten transportation sheets and Scan Meals for marked meal logs.

The ElderSuite Scan Manager is the scanning tool used from those workflows; it is not a single document bucket.

Reports and exports

ElderSuite’s Report Center organizes Provider, Client, Nursing, and Nutrition reports. Reports read saved records and produce the printouts or viewer documents staff need.

ElderSuite also provides two CSV data exports: Export Client Records and Export Claims.

Staff access and product organization

ElderSuite is a Windows desktop application organized into seven Centers: Provider Center, Client Center, Nursing Center, Nutrition Center, Claim Center, Report Center, and Help Center.

There is no Employee Center or Transportation Center. Employee records are managed from the Provider Center, while attendance and transportation are handled in the Client Center.

What to look for when comparing products

The category name matters less than the workflow. Ask whether the product can show how a real service date moves through attendance, documentation, reports, and billing without unnecessary re-entry.
